Sultan Sa’ad Urged Muslim Ummah To Start Looking For The Month Of Shawwal

By Muhammad Ibrahim, Sokoto

The Sultan of Sokoto, Muhammad Saad Abubakar 111 has called on the Muslims to start looking for the new crescent of Shawwal 1445 AH, from Monday, April 8, 2024, which is equivalent to the Islamic Calendar 29th day of Ramadan 1445 AH.

This was contained in a statement signed by the Chairman Advisory Committee on Religious Affairs Sultanate Council Sokoto, Professor Sambo Wali Junaidu.

He said if the crescent moon is sighted, the information should be forwarded to the nearest district or village heads for onward communication to the Sultanate.

The following telephone numbers can be used to report the Sighting of the new moon to the Sultanate palace for onward communication to the Sultan.
